A traffic collision involving two vehicles occurred today at the intersection of State Route 87 South and Skyport Drive On-Ramp in San Jose, CA. The incident was reported around 3:57 PM when a white Lexus sedan collided with a gray Ford Mustang. Following the crash, the white Lexus was deemed undriveable and required towing from the scene.
Emergency response teams promptly arrived to manage the situation, implementing scene control measures to ensure the safety of all motorists. As a result of the traffic incident, lane closures were enacted, which led to delays and potential congestion in the area. Drivers traveling through this section of State Route 87 South may experience backups as emergency units worked to clear the scene and facilitate the towing of the damaged vehicle.
